Abstract
A snow removal machine including a housing with a forward opening through which snow enters the snow removal machine. At least one rotatable member is positioned and rotatably secured within the housing for engaging and eliminating the snow from within said housing. The snow removal machine also includes a surface treatment application system with a treatment material dispensing system connected to the housing for dispensing a liquid or solid deicer and/or anti-icing treatment material over an area from which snow has been removed.

67 . A snow removal machine, comprising:
a housing including a cavity with a forward opening through which snow enters into the housing interior; at least one rotatable member positioned within the forward opening of the housing for engaging and discharging the snow from within the housing to an exterior location; a treatment material dispensing system connected to the housing for dispensing a deicer and/or anti-icing treatment material over an area; and a motor operatively connected to the rotatable member and the treatment material dispensing system the motor for moving the rotatable member about an axis.
68 . The machine of claim 67 wherein said treatment material includes a liquid.
69 . The machine of claim 67 wherein said treatment material includes a granular material.
70 . The machine of claim 67 wherein said treatment material includes a prewetted granular solid.
71 . The machine of claim 67 wherein said treatment material dispensing system is positioned on said housing behind the forward opening for dispensing the treatment material on the area after said forward opening passes over the area.
